Warning Signs You Need Insulation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these red flags and potential hazards in your property: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ice persistent musty smells in your home, it may be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ore these odors as they can show serious issues that need professional attention.

Warped or Buckled Insulation

Inspect your attic or crawl space for damaged or discolored insulation. If you notice warped or buckled insulation it’s likely a sign of water damage or moisture buildup.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Look for water stains or discoloration on your ceiling, walls, or floors. These signs can show water damage or leaks that need prompt attention.

Increased Energy Bills

If you notice higher energy bills or uneven heating/cooling in your home, it may be a sign of water-damaged insulation or a leaking duct system.

Visible Puddles or Water Accumulation

Check your property for visible puddles or water accumulation in areas like basements, crawl spaces, or attics. These signs can show serious water damage or leaks that need immediate attention.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Inspect your walls for peeling paint or wallpaper. This sign can show moisture buildup or water damage that needs professional attention.

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ost In Mustang Ridge, TX

The cost of Insulation Water Damage Restoration in Mustang Ridge, TX,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on typical price ranges and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Insulation Replacement $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, type of insulation, and local labor costs.
Water Removal and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of water, type of equipment used, and labor costs.
Repair and Re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age, materials used, and labor costs.
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200 – $1,000 The complexity of the job, materials used, and labor costs.
Emergency Service Fees $100 – $500 The time of day, day of the week, and location.
Travel Fees $50 – $200 The distance to the job site and local travel costs.

Q: What causes water damage to insulation?

A: Water damage to insulation can occur due to various reasons, including leaks, flooding, condensation, or poor ventilation. It’s essential to address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and ensure a safe living environment.
